A Texas district judge issued temporary restraining orders on Tuesday to preserve evidence in the death of a bulldozer operator at Total SA’s Port Arthur, Texas, refinery on Saturday, according to court documents. Thomas Counts, a Kinder Morgan Inc employee, drowned when the bulldozer he was operating in a coker pit at the Total refinery overturned in scalding water early on Saturday, according to law enforcement officials. The Jefferson County Sheriff’s Department had previously identified the victim as Thomas Courts.
